Uganda: Secure Internet servers (per 1 million people)
In , Uganda's Secure Internet servers (per 1 million people) was 53.76.
That's up 4.1% from 2023, the highest value on record.
The global average for this indicator in 2024 was 27,372.34 . Uganda ranks #180 globally out of 215 reporting countries. Within Sub-Saharan Africa, it ranks #20 of 48.
Source: World Bank Open Data (IT.NET.SECR.P6) • Data as of 2024

About Secure Internet servers (per 1 million people)
The number of distinct, publicly-trusted TLS/SSL certificates found in the Netcraft Secure Server Survey (by hosting country), per 1 million people.
